Disapproval of writing by department; appeal.
Official statutory text
If the department fails to approve articles of organization, amendment, merger, consolidation, or dissolution, or any other document required by this chapter to be approved by the department, the department shall, within 10 days after the delivery of the document to the department, give written notice of disapproval to the person, limited liability company, or foreign limited liability company, delivering the document, and specifying the reasons for disapproval. The person or company may appeal the disapproval to the superior court.
